The aircraft manufacturer Airbus was able to deliver 67 aircraft in June, as the portal Aero.de reports. This represents an increase compared to the previous month of May, when 53 aircraft were delivered. 73 orders were received in June and there were no cancellations in June. So far, Airbus has been able to deliver 323 aircraft, which is less than half of the annual target, which has been reduced to 770 aircraft.
